This is the order of battle for Operation Badr, an Egyptian military operation that initiated the Yom Kippur War against Israel along the Suez Canal in the Sinai on October 6, 1973. As neither belligerent has released an official order of battle, this list remains incomplete (for example, concerning brigades within divisions of the Third Army) and largely conjectural. An asterisk indicates Egyptian units that participated in the operation. The Sa'iqa (lit. "''lightning''") were Egyptian commando forces. Order Of Battle
In modern use, the order of battle of an armed force participating in a military operation or campaign shows the hierarchical organization, command structure, strength, disposition of personnel, and equipment of units and formations of the armed force. Various abbreviations are in use, including OOB, O/B, or OB, while ORBAT remains the most common in the United Kingdom. An order of battle is distinct from a Table of Organization and Equipment, table of organisation, which is the intended composition of a given unit or formation according to the military doctrine of its armed force. Historically, an order of battle was the order in which troops were positioned relative to the position of the army commander or the chronological order in which ships were deployed in naval situations. As combat operations develop during a campaign, orders of battle may be revised and altered in response to the military needs and challenges. Port Fouad
Port Fuad or Port Fouad ( ar, بورفؤاد ', ) is a city in Port Said Governorate, Egypt. Port Fuad is located in northeastern Egypt at the northwesternmost tip of the Sinai Peninsula on the Asian side of the Suez Canal, across from the city of Port Said. Port Fuad is considered a suburb of Port Said and together they form a metropolitan area of over one million residents. Along with the likes of Colón, Panama (North/South America) and Istanbul, Turkey (Asia/Europe), it is one of the few transcontinental cities in the world, in that spans it across two continents. Port Fuad has a population of 81,591 (as of 2015). History Port Fuad was established in 1926, principally to relieve overcrowding in Port Said, and was named after King Fuad I (also transliterated as ''Fouad''), the first holder of the title King of Egypt in the modern era (having previously held the title Sultan of Egypt).
